Episode 39: Victor Hugo on Architecture and the Printing Press

Godward: A Lit-Wisdom Podcast - Ein Podcast von Casey

In this mostly medieval episode, hear from Victor Hugo's "Hunchback of Notre Dame" on the idea that the Printing Press killed-off the Cathedrals. If we follow his logic, and observe that books themselves seem to be dying in the present age, replaced by video and internet entertainment, we might catch a glimpse of a very different future -- can we manage to propel the precious old values and virtues into the era of new media?
